"You've no doubt heard that grapefruit juice can greatly increase the
effects of some drugs. Even to a dangerous degree. Pharmacologist David
Bailey made that discovery almost 20 years ago. A substance in the juice
blocks an enzyme that breaks down the drugs. Now Bailey's back with a fresh
finding—grapefruit juice, orange juice, apple juice and other fruit juices
can also severely decrease the absorption of certain drugs.
